About the role

As a Learning Support Assistant, you will work closely with our learners to provide academic support, facilitate learning activities, and promote a positive and inclusive learning environment.

Jobs Growth Wales Plus (JGW+) is a Welsh Government initiative that provides work experience and training opportunities to young people and unemployed individuals, enhancing their employability and supporting job creation in various sectors.

Your impact

  • Support students as needed to help them complete assignments given by their tutors.
  • Aid in the implementation of different learning programs, ensuring that students remain engaged throughout.
  • Facilitate effective learning for students, both in group settings and on an individual basis.
